Park View, Snitterfield, Warwickshire – Grade II, Conservation Area
House of three eras of construction beginning with the 16th century. Although presenting as one property, each area was constructed differently, ranging from a timber framed structure rendered to present as Regency to accompany its early 19th century addition; through to the later brick extension. Expert architects and builders were required to achieve a successful outcome.
